Module with MLX90614-DCI sensor for non-contact temperature measurement in the range from -70℃ to 270℃. The sensor uses infrared radiation and does not require direct touch. In addition, this measurement method allows for quick and accurate reading. The kit uses the MLX90614 infrared temperature measurement module. It measures surface temperature by detecting infrared energy and wavelength distribution. The infrared temperature probe consists of an optical system, photoelectric detector, amplifier, signal processing and output module. The optical system collects the infrared radiation in its field of view and the energy of the infrared radiation is converted into corresponding electrical signals. After processing by the amplifier and the signal processing circuit, the signal is converted into a temperature value. The MLX90614 is self-calibrating and has a low-noise amplifier integrated into the signal processing chip. The module can be used in medicine, environmental monitoring, home automation, automotive electronics, aviation and the military. The product wiki page offers a user manual and sample programs.
